2026-06-17lib: sbi: Rework misaligned vector load/storeBo Gan
Fix the following issues with misaligned vector load/store: a. Stack overflow: the mask[VLEN_MAX / 8] variable consumes 8K stack space, given VLEN_MAX=65536, overflowing the default-sized stack. There's no need to fetch the whole mask in one go, instead, make it on-demand. Use a 128-byte mask as local buffer to hold the sliding window of mask. For rvv load, this is allowed -- from the spec: "The destination vector register group for a masked vector instruction cannot overlap the source mask register (v0), unless the destination vector register is being written with a mask value (e.g., compares) or the scalar result of a reduction" We don't need to worry about the mask getting overwritten. b. Maintain the value of vstart upon abort (uptrap) to avoid duplicate work. After fault resolution, the instruction can restart from the faulting vstart. For Fault-Only-First loads, reset vstart to 0, as previously done so, to conform to spec. c. Explicitly set VS dirty in VSSTATUS with SET_VS_DIRTY() if faulting from V=1, and if any vector register, including vstart/vl/vtype, gets changed in the handler. It can add 1 unnecessary op to set VS dirty in M/SSTATUS (not VSSTATUS), where the HW already did, but for code simplicity, do it anyway. The overhead should be negligible. 2026-05-18lib: sbi: Add RISC-V vector context save/restore supportDave Patel
Eager context switch: Add support for saving and restoring RISC-V vector extension state in OpenSBI. This introduces a per-hart vector context structure and helper routines to perform full context save and restore. The vector context includes vcsr CSRs along with storage for all 32 vector registers. The register state is saved and restored using byte-wise vector load/store instructions (vs8r/vl8r). The implementation follows an eager context switching model where the entire vector state is saved and restored on every context switch. This provides a simple and deterministic mechanism without requiring lazy trap-based management.
